How correlated are FDBC and FSBC?

Over the past 3 years, FDBC and FSBC moved with a correlation of 0.70, which is strong. The relationship has been stable: the 1-year correlation (0.68) sits close to the 3-year figure. Over 5 years the correlation is 0.51, and the annualized covariance of weekly returns is 666.0 %².

FSBC is one of the assets that tracks FDBC most closely: it ranks #3 out of the 14 assets we track against FDBC. Their recent paths diverged sharply: over the last 12 months FSBC outperformed by 18.3 percentage points (+22.3% for FDBC against +40.6% for FSBC).

How is this computed?

Pearson correlation on weekly returns: ρ(A,B) = cov(rA, rB) / (σA · σB), over windows of 52, 156 and 260 weeks. Covariance is annualized (×52) and expressed in %². Full definitions on the methodology page.

What does a correlation of 0.70 mean?

On the −1 to +1 scale, 0.70 describes how much the two returns move together: +1 is lockstep, 0 is independence, negative values mean opposite directions. It says nothing about which performed better.
